On recurrence sets for toral endomorphisms
arXiv:2501.11476
Abstract
Let be a integral matrix with an eigenvalue of modulus strictly less than 1. Let be the natural endomorphism on the torus , induced by . Given , let \[ R_Ï=\{\, x\in \mathbb{T}^2 : T^nx\in B(x,e^{-nÏ})~\mathrm{infinitely ~many}~n\in\mathbb{N} \,\}. \] We calculated the Hausdorff dimension of , and also prove that has a large intersection property.
